Kentucky moves up to No. 16 in the AP Poll


The AP voters were impressed with Kentucky’s victory this past weekend over North Carolina.
In the latest edition of the AP Poll, the Wildcats moved up to No. 16 in the nation.
Following Kansas’ loss to Arizona State, the Jayhawks dropped to No. 5 while Duke reclaimed the No. 1 spot. Michigan (No. 2), Tennessee (No. 3), and Virginia (No. 4) rounded out the top five.
Within the conference, Tennessee holds the top spot while Auburn (No. 12), Kentucky (No. 16), and Mississippi State (No. 19) round out the SEC.
Interestingly enough, North Carolina (8-3) still sits ahead of the Wildcats at No. 14 overall.
